Really? Is this a bug that existed in classic or is it not considered a bug at all?
It's not a bug at all. Most* npcs having multiquestable quests had an intermediate text phrase that hinted what was needed for a successful turn in, minus one.

So in this example, Gunlok wants 4 bone chips.

If you handed him a single bone chip, he would say "I called for the remains of four skeletons."

If you had previously turned in 3 bone chips, on the fourth turn in, he would give quest reward text and no intermediate phrase. Turning in all 4, you receive 3 intermediates and 1 reward phrase.
